Abstract

The lecture aims to provide an insight into modern approaches to simulation-based analysis of supply chains. It gives an overview of using modeling and simulation (MS supply chain resilience; sustainable logistics; logistics security; logistics safety; logistics bottleneck saturation; supply chain dynamics; and supply chain management simulation-based training.
